This was the original goal of the Cornell box (https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cornell_box, i.e. carefully measure the radiosity of a simple, real-world scene and then see how closely you can come to simulating it).
For realtime rendering a common thing to do is to benchmark against a known-good offline renderer (e.g. Arnold, Octane)
